Summary In the United States, over 1/4 of all psychiatric emergency room visits each year are for chronically acute behaviors often labeled "parasuicidal," leading to a continuous loop of complaints and ineffective interventions. This book offers an effective way out. It introduces a theory that radically departs from current ideas about such behaviors
